Frequently Asked Questions

1. What kind of dining experience does Haruki offer?

Haruki is a premium Japanese restaurant and omakase restaurant located along Keong Saik Road, Singapore. We offer a refined journey through authentic Japanese cuisine. Dishes are conceptualised and prepared by our chefs using seasonal ingredients. 

2. Where is Haruki located and what are your opening hours?

We are at 3 Keong Saik Road, Singapore 089111

  • Lunch Omakase: 11:30 AM – 2:30 PM (last seating 1:30 PM)

  • Dinner Omakase: 6:00 PM – 10:00 PM (last seating 8:15 PM)

We are closed on Sundays. However, if you have a private event/occasion which you wish to host at our restaurant, please reach out to us for a further discussion and we may be able to accommodate. 

3. Do I need a reservation at Haruki?

As we are only an 18-seater restaurant, reservations are strongly recommended but not mandatory. Walk-ins are also acceptable, subject to availability.

4. What type of food is served in your omakase menu?

Haruki specializes in lunch omakase and dinner omakase, which feature a curated progression of dishes showcasing fresh seasonal ingredients — such as sushi, sashimi, and other authentic elements of Japanese cuisine. We are able to cater to any form of dietary restrictions (including vegetarian), but please let us know these restrictions in advance during your reservation.

5. Is Haruki suitable for special occasions and fine dining?

Absolutely — Haruki’s intimate and elegant omakase experience makes it ideal for special occasions, date nights, and celebrations that call for a memorable meal in a high-quality Japanese restaurant environment.

​

We have 2 seating areas - a main dining area which accommodates 12 pax and a private dining area which accommodate 6 pax. Do reach out to us if you wish to host a private event or special occasion at our restaurant.

6. What types of drinks do you all offer at Haruki?

We offer a curated selection of wines, spirits and Japanese sake designed to pair beautifully with your Japanese cuisine and enhance your omakase experience. We also offer non-alcoholic options.

7. Is there a difference between lunch and dinner omakase at Haruki?

Yes — our lunch omakase provides a lighter seasonal progression of dishes (perfect for business lunches), while dinner omakase delves deeper into elevated courses and flavours selected by the chef for a more immersive experience. We also recently introduced a sushi menu during lunch service for diners who wish for a faster dining experience.

​

For diners who wish to order the dinner menu during lunch service, that is also possible. Please let our team know when making your reservations.
